At the movies:

No surprise as Deadpool & Wolverine holds the #1 spot for a 2nd week earning an extra 97 million and now just shy of 400 mil.  It should get that in another day and continue it's way to 500 mil.  It was a significant drop of 54% from last week but also those numbers included an extra Thursday plus everyone wanting to see it as it opened.  Also holding ground at #2 is Twisters with 22.7 mil as it is now shy of 200 mil and also should get that in another day.  New at #3 is Trap with 15.6 mil and this one will come and go quickly.  However, we are heading into end-of-Summer so it could stick around a little longer.  Slight drop to #4 is Despicable Me 4 with 11.3 mil as it passes the 300 mil mark but unlikely to go too much further.  Rounding off the top 5 is Inside Out 2 with 6.7 mil extra as it closes up it's run north of 600 mil which is amazing.

New movies that did not make the top 5:
Just one this week in wide release coming in at #6 is Harold and the Purple Crayon earning 6 mil.  Neither a good nor terrible number for this time of year.
